Understanding the Role of a Psychiatrist
Psychiatrists are medical physicians specializing in the diagnosis, treatment, and prevention of mental disorders. Unlike psychologists, who may offer treatment and counseling, psychiatrists can recommend medications, identify underlying medical conditions, and provide a holistic technique to mental health that may include numerous restorative techniques.

How do I understand if I need to see a psychiatrist?
If you experience consistent signs such as anxiety, anxiety, mood swings, or trouble operating in everyday life, it might be sensible to seek advice from a psychiatrist. Symptoms that disrupt your typical routine, relationships, or total wellness warrant expert advice.
2. What should I anticipate during my first see to a psychiatrist?
During your initial consultation, the psychiatrist will normally carry out an examination, discussing your symptoms, medical history, and any previous treatment. They may suggest a treatment strategy, which could include treatment, medication, or both.
3. Do private psychiatrists accept insurance coverage?
Many private psychiatrists do accept insurance coverage, but it's crucial to validate this with your particular company upfront. Examine your policy to understand your protection worrying mental health services.
4. What if I can't find a psychiatrist close by?
If there are no regional psychiatrists readily available, think about telepsychiatry alternatives, which provide remote assessments through video conferencing. This can widen your access to certified professionals.
5. How frequently will I require to see a psychiatrist?
The frequency of check outs differs based upon individual needs, treatment strategies, and how well you're reacting. Many clients initially satisfy weekly or bi-weekly, gradually minimizing frequency as they progress.
